Data Governance Analyst

Tampa, FL (Hybrid) 12+ months Web Cam Interview $45/Hr on W2 Key Responsibilities:

  • Support the Relationship Managers with program/project management, administrative, and analytical tasks such as:
  • Partnering with Chief Data Office (CDO) to support data governance programs for data modelling, process mapping, and data taxonomy for various RES functions.
  • Create/modify Relationship Manager process documentation library and support corrective action plans.
  • Coordinate Relationship Manager programs/projects with GSO project manager. Create project plans engaging with necessary teams and stakeholders, track tasks to deadlines, solve issues that may arise, and evaluate project performance.
  • Participate in testing process, including the execution of testing scripts and documenting testing results.
  • Analyzing data to support reporting teams to deliver accurate reports that align to the business needs/requests.
  • Working routine administrative data fixes related to SAR/RFCs.

Development Value:

  • The ability to work with global teams from several disciplines on a regular basis.

Knowledge Experience:

  • 6+ years in Data Governance/Analytics in a corporate environment.
  • 6+ years in Technical / Operations support function.
  • Experience in data governance and project management.
  • Knowledge of Client Business and Systems a plus.
  • Knowledge of Corporate Real Estate a plus.

Qualifications:

  • Detailed oriented with strong organizational skills and ability to follow items through entire life cycle to ensure completeness.
  • Bachelor's degree (or equivalent professional and/or academic training).
  • Bilingual skills considered as a plus.

Skills:

  • Strong Use of Excel and other Microsoft Office Applications
  • Strong Use of Visio and other process mapping tools
  • Knowledge of Agile Methodologies
  • Strong understanding of data handling, organization, and summarization
  • Excellent oral and written communication

Competencies :

  • Ability to work flexibly in a highly dynamic, demanding and f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to work independently and unsupervised, but willing to communicate and collaborate with peers.
  • Ability to handle short-term deadlines & conflicting priorities.
  • Commitment to accuracy, quality, and attention to detail.
  • Strong organizational & process documentation skills.
